
Task
•
Connection of a multiple light beam safety device deTem2 Core IP69K to a RLY3-
OSSD2 safety relay. Operating mode: With restart interlock and external device
monitoring.
Mode of operation
•
When the light path is clear, the OSSD1 and OSSD2 outputs carry voltage. The sys‐
tem can be switched on when K1 and K2 are in a fault-free de-energized position.
The RLY3-OSSD2 is switched on by pressing S1 (pushbutton is pressed and
released). The outputs (contacts 13-14 and 23-24) switch the K1 and K2 contac‐
tors on. When the light path is interrupted, the OSSD1 and OSSD2 outputs switch
the RLY3-OSSD2 off. Contactors K1 and K2 are switched off.
Fault analysis
•
Cross-circuits and short-circuits of the OSSDs are recognized and lead to the lock‐
ing status (lock-out). A malfunction with one of the K1 or K2 contactors is
detected. The switch-off function is retained. In the event of manipulation (e.g.,
jamming) of the S1 pushbutton, the RLY3-OSSD2 will not re-enable the output cur‐
rent circuits.

Testing plan
The manufacturer of the machine and the operating entity must define all required
checks. The definition must be based on the application conditions and the risk assess‐
ment and must be documented in a traceable manner.
b
When defining the check, please note the following:
°
Define the type and execution of the check.
°
Define the frequency of the check.
°
Notify the machine operators of the check and instruct them accordingly.
The following checks are often defined in connection with a protective device:
•
Check during commissioning and modifications
•
Regular check
Check during commissioning and modifications
The test is intended to ensure that the hazardous area is monitored by the protective
device and that unprotected access to the hazardous area is prevented.
The following points are often helpful for the definition of the check:
•
Does the check have to be completed by quality safety personnel?
•
Can the thorough check be completed by personnel specially qualified and autho‐
rized to do so?
•
Does the check have to be documented in a traceable manner?
•

•
Do the machine operators know the function of the protective device?
•
Have the machine operators been trained to work on the machine?
•
Have the machine operators been notified about modifications on the machine?
•
